Abstract

In a bill processing apparatus 1 according to an embodiment of the invention, the bill P delivered in the bill press area 10 is moved toward the loading tray 60 at one side of the press plate 32 and then toward the loading tray 60 at the other side of the press plate 32 . In other words, in the operation of pressing the bill, the pressing operation timings by the bill press device 30 are different at both sides of the bill P. In addition, by means of the operation of the swing press members 300, 302 , the bill can be pushed in the loading tray 60 while changing a position of the press operating point along a longitudinal direction of the bill P.

Claims (15)

1. A bill processing apparatus comprising:

a cabinet having a bill insertion slot into which a bill can be inserted;

a delivery device that delivers the bill inserted through the bill insertion slot toward a bill press area in the cabinet;

a press device that is provided at one side of the cabinet and has a press plate that presses the bill delivered in the bill press area toward the other side of the cabinet; and

a bill receiver that stacks and receives the bill pressed by the press plate,

wherein the press device moves the bill delivered in the bill press area toward the bill receiver at one side of the press plate and then toward the bill receiver at the other side of the press plate,

the press device has a swing press member that moves the press plate toward the bill receiver while changing a position of a press operating point along a longitudinal direction of the press plate due to its own swinging, and

the swing press member is formed by a cylindrical roller member.

2. The bill processing ap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the press device comprises:

a first press member that moves one side of the press plate toward the bill receiver; and

a second press member that moves the other side of the press plate toward the bill receiver.

3. The bill processing ap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the press plate has such a shape that it vertically extends toward a pressing direction by a predetermined length and

wherein both lengthwise sides of the press plate are formed with flanges.

4. The bill processing ap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ein a guide is provided upstream of the bill press area so as to make the bill move into a gap between the press plate and the bill receiver.

5. The bill processing ap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ein a gap between the press plate and the bill receiver is 3˜5 mm.
